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   SQL (https://www.clubdelphi.com/foros/forumdisplay.php?f=6)
-   -   Comparacion entre tablas con SQL.. (https://www.clubdelphi.com/foros/showthread.php?t=23075)

JELIRM 06-07-2005 00:34:39

Comparacion entre tablas con SQL..
 
Hola, tengo un problema no se como hacer con codigo SQL para cruzar dos tablas y que me devuelva los registros que estan en la primera tabla ;pero que no estan en la segunda.

ejemplo:
tabla 1
IdCodigo
1
2
3

tabla 2
IdCodigo
2
3

el resultado deberia ser "1" que es el registro que no se encuentra en la tabla 2.
Seria algo asi como la inversa de inner Join.

Las caidas te hacen aprender a caminar.

Saludos--

roman 06-07-2005 00:44:26

Algo como

Código SQL [-]
select tabla1.*
from tabla1
left join tabla2 on tabla2.IdCodigo = tabla1.IdCodigo
where tabla2.IdCodigo is null

// Saludos

JELIRM 06-07-2005 19:43:52

Funciono!!!
 
Funcionó, gracias roman..
justamente lo que queria


La franja horaria es GMT +2. Ahora son las 20:41:40.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2026,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i